I have long enjoyed the comprehensive, aesthetically beautiful, and philosophically on-point how we montessori blog. Written by Kylie, mother of Caspar and Otis, the blog chronicles how this Canberra - based family implements the Montessori philosophy at home.
In addition to providing home practices, the blog shares other families' Montessori stories, endorses high-quality Montessori products, and generates funds for the spread of education and the Montessori philosophy worldwide. Sponsorship dollars received by "how we montessori" are donated to A Girl & Her World - a foundation that supports education for girls in Fiji. Kylie also co-authored a book called Kids in the Kitchen: Simple Recipes that Build Independence and Confidence the Montessori Way, proceeds of which go to Montessori For All and their progress toward building free, public Montessori schools in Texas. This blog is not to be missed.
